2

我正在尝试编写一个 java 程序来将 MySQL 表中的信息转换为三元组,以便稍后将它们导入三元组存储。是否可以在不创建辅助 RDF/XML文件的情况下这样做?如何?

4

2 回答 2

3

在 Java 中有很多不同的接口用于与三元组进行交互。你有 Jena、Sesame 和 OWLApi。Jena 有一个用于三元组的内存存储。它可以输出多种不同的符号,包括 RDF/XML 以及 N3、二进制格式、SQL 数据库...

我认为这些 API 还允许您使用标准协议直接连接到三重存储。

有关更多信息,请参阅http://www.scribd.com/doc/32983777/An-open-portable-AST-for-software-engineering-tools#outer_page_46,我在我的论文中写了一小部分:-)

于 2011-12-12T15:23:44.493 回答
1

Python 脚本 :dbview.py 提供来自 mySQL 的映射,生成链接的虚拟 RDF 数据文件。

http://www.w3.org/wiki/ConverterToRdf

从来没有直接做过

于 2011-12-12T15:21:28.813 回答